I'm in the process of setting up my page and I'm taking this in baby steps .. here is my question. I have all my classmates in Excel format and I was able to import them. I want everyone to be able to edit their own profiles .. but I basically want to protect the rest of our site to changes until I can get the hang of this. How do I set my security settings so that the only thing that people can change is their own profiles? .. or what do I need to secure? Thanks, Brenda

The only things your Classmates can change is their own Profiles regardless of whatever security measures you choose to implement. They can also participate in your forums, but that's it in terms of content that can be changed on your public site.
